Transaction a10335299387296756e6d1e89dca54058e2a3abd27b2596f7837403c5b7fbb2a
1 Input
1 Output
-
a10335299387296756e6d1e89dca54058e2a3abd27b2596f7837403c5b7fbb2a:0
- value
- 674033
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b1d9a90ee232354b6edd3cd35639c1798d45042 OP_EQUAL
- address
- 3LCzZPfcErsXSXLnYYFv7s3vA2g81fpwRQ